| The start / stop options on the SQL Mail support service are not there. I'm running with SQL 2000 on Server 2000, with MS Outlook 2000 as the MAPI Client. The client is configured and sending just fine. The SQL Mail properties Test button was able start/stop a mapi session. The profile name on the general tab is "Microsoft Outlook Internet Settings".Suggestions appreciated. |

| SQL Mails behaviour has changed in that xp_sendmailautomatically calls xp_startmail if SQL Mails session isnot already started. Hence there is no need to startSQL Mail session as there was in SQL7.CheersJasper Smith |
